-
Compteur de contenus
14 652 -
Inscription
-
Dernière visite
-
Jours gagnés
190
Tout ce qui a été posté par jojo
-
en effet, je préfère ne pas modifier le code GEA, mais ça veut aussi dire que je dois modifier des dizaines de lignes d'instruction GEA pour passer par pushbullet. Du coup modifier 2 lignes (bien documentées) dans le code source de GEA (en attendant une mis àjour officielle), je préfère.
-
je n'ai pas de SRT, mais comme je crois savoir qu'avec un SRT, il sait (le module) modifier la consigne de température du panneau de chauffage, il peut donc envoyer la consigne modifiée manuellement. En effet, si on modifie la consigne dans l'interface WEB (ou l'appli, ...) le module ne recevra la nouvelle consigne qu'àson réveil. Mais si la consigne de température est modifiée au niveau du SRT, la question est (si j'ai bien compris) : quand est-elle transmise ? Immédiatement ? àla fréquence définie pour la remontée de température ?
-
bon voici le résultat de mes recherches : je confirme que le true ne s'exécute qu'une seule fois au démarrage de la scène : en effet, il faut mettre un Repeat pour que l'instruction GEA se réexécute si il n'y a pas de changement du résultat des contitions (donc ici le true reste à true, donc ne s'exécute qu'une seule fois) ça tourne en boucle dès qu'il y aurait une erreur dans le code ? Erreur non remontée dans le debug. En effet, j'ai ajouté l'instruction for i = 1, #GEA.portables do -- pour putiliser pushbullet à la place des notifications standards de Fibaro -- mettre en commentaire la ligne suivant (mais si on la laisse on continuera de recevoir les notifs Fibaro) -- rajouter la ligne qui suit : pushbullet;send( ...) fibaro:call(tonumber(GEA.portables[i]), "sendPush",GEA.getMessage(entry, nil)) pushbullet:send(GEA.getMessage(entry, nil), fibaro:getName(tonumber(GEA.portables[i]))) GEA.log("sendActions", entry, "!ACTION! : sendPush " .. GEA.getMessage(entry, nil), true) end alors que j'ai mis en commentaire le code pushbullet. => ça doit planter. Et la manière dont il signale que ça plante, je le vois car le true tourne en boucle. Mais j'ai le même comportement quand je réactive le code de la variable local pushbullet dans GEA. Donc ça veut dire qu'il ne le voit pas comme il faut. Par ailleurs si on veut que l'option Portable de GEA fonctionne également, il faut modifier GEA ailleurs également. Mais faisons-le déjà fonctionner avec la variable GEA.portables. Maître @Steven, on a besoins de toi
-
j'ai désactivé la scène pushbullet (via la VG). J'ai réactivé la fonctionnalité dans GEA, et pushbullet ne fonctionne pas, par contre la boucle est repartie. Avec le true, ça ne DOIT PAS tourner en boucle , sauf s'il y a un repeat, et ça ne tournait jamais en boucle avant
-
bon, je suis reparti des "fondamentaux". j'ai mais l'ID de mon device dans GEA.portables = {166} (avant il n'y avait rien, mais j'utilisais l'option "Portable" quand je voulais un push. Pour le test GEA, j'ai fait l'instruction toute simple suivante : GEA.add(true,1,"Test pushbullet via GEA" ,{{"Global","Pushbullet","Test pushbullet via variable"}}) donc par l'"ancienne" méthode il met à jour la Variable Pushbullet, et je reçois la notif "Test pushbullet via variable". et si la modification du code GEA était ok, je devrais recevoir une seconde notif Test pushbullet via GEA" (que je ne reçois pas) J'espère que je n'ai pas foutu mon GEA en l'air avec ça, car il commence à s'affoler : La simple instruction GEA.add(true,1,"Test pushbullet via GEA" ,{{"Global","Pushbullet","Test pushbullet via variable"}}) s'exécute en boucle, alros qu'il n'y a pas de {"Repeat"} :1:
-
pour être sûr que pushbullet fonctionne bien, j'ai encore laissé la version avec la variable globale. Comme ça, quand je modifie la VG, je reçois bien la notification. Maintenant, en parallèle dans un premier temps, j'ai modifié le GEA comme expliqué plus haut, en espérant que ça fonctionne, mais non. J ne comprends pas pourquoi
-
j'ai au total 4 détecteurs aux 4 coins de la maison. La façade faisant 15 m, je voulais tout couvrir
-
@peptite, Là où j'ai mis mon local pushbullet dans GEA est ok maintenant ? Alors pourquoi ça ne fonctionne pas, car pushbullet fonctionne en modifiant la variable. En fait le notifications par Fibaro ne fonctionnent plus (que ce soit par GEA, ou même avec une scène bloc), mais théoriqeuement ça n'a rien à voir.
-
voici comment ma caméra vois ma façade. Mais dans mon cas, elle ne vois pas qui sonne. (Ce sera je job de l'interphone Dahua, quand je l'aurai installé). Quand tu est sur la rue, la caméra est dans le coin supérieur droit de la maison, àcôté de la sirène et du flash. J'ai un détecteur dans le coin droit, et un autre dans le coin gauche.
-
Je mettrais le tout dans un coin de la façade (c'est plus WAF) et en hauteur (Sécurité). Évidemment tu fait cela en fonction des accès possibles pour passer les câbles. Dans la mesure du possible essaye de placer la caméra pour qu'elle ne visionne pas le soleil en face. J'ai mis la mienne dans un coin qui "regarde" vers le Nord-Est, plutôt que dans le coin qui regarde vers l'Ouest.
-
je viens de vérifier les noms des devices : dans le json de la HC2 : "LGE Nexus 5" dans l'interface WEB de pushbullet : "LGE Nexus 5" dans le debug de la scène originale : "Nexus 5" où est la vérité ? Théoriquement alors la scène originale de devrait pas non plus fonctionner ? et pourtant oui ...
-
@Pepite, Merci pour tes conseils. J'avais en effet inséré dans la partie "user", et je me demandais comment GEA allait réagir de devoir charger en mémoire toutes les 30 secondes le code. Je l'ai donc mis ici -- ================================================== -- [FR] NE PLUS RIEN TOUCHER -- [EN] DON'T TOUCH UNDER THIS POINT -- ================================================== end -- pour utilisation de pushbullet local pushbullet = { token = "o.xxxx", titreDesMessage = "Fibaro", debug = false, Je me demande s'il n'y a pas quelque-chose de bizarre avec ceci pushbullet:send(GEA.getMessage(entry, nil), fibaro:getName(tonumber(GEA.portables[i]))) Pourquoi fibaro:getName ? Car il va nous retourner un nom de device tel que connu par la HC2. Est-ce également (comme par hazard) celui connu par pushbullet ?
-
bon, j'y arrive pas. J'ai collé l code de la vairablepushbullet dans GEA (après mes devices) rajouté la ligne pushbullet:send vers la fin du GEA et en paralèle envoyé par GEA un pushbullet via la variable, et ça ça fonctionne => mon token est bon. Mon instruction dans GEA : GEA.add({"Global", "DayPart", ""}, 30, "La valeur de DayPart est : #value#", {{"Inverse"}, {"Portable", MobileID["V_Nexus5"]}})
-
@pepite, Si on le fait via GEA , théoriquement, il devrait déjà gérer plusieurs potables (avec le même token). De plus il n'y aurait plus besoins d'utiliser la variable globale. Or le code de la première page y fait appel (à partir du démarrage du script). Je dois peut-être ne coller que la variable locale pushbullet dans GEA ?
-
en laissant tes FGK et WP où ils sont, relance un remaillage ton réseau Z-Wave, mais ça va prendre du temps (lance le avant d'aller te coucher)
-
en relisant la doc du RGBW (je n'en ai pas qui commandent des rubans LED, seulement un pour un input 0-10V), j'ai lu qu'il ne faisait pas de sortie 0-10V, malgré que l'on puisse le configurer en Output ????? Il faut, je pense, revenir à l'idée de départ, à savoir récupérer les valeurs des 4 sorties (via le json ?) et ensuite les réinjecter via le setcolor, en ne modifiant que celle qu'on veut
-
Je viens de mettre en place ce script. C'est génial, surtout pour l'historique des notif. Maintenant, l'intégration avec GEA est un MUST have pour moi, car vous savez que tout chez moi tourne sous GEA. Donc remplacer l'option {"Portables",..} par ce qu'il faut est "mandatory", histoire de pouvoir utiliser les variables des messages, ..., de ne pas devoir changer toutes mes instructions GEA, ... Bon ok, pour remplacer la ligne fibaro:call(tonumber(GEA.portables[i]), "sendPush",GEA.getMessage(entry, nil)) par pushbullet:send(GEA.getMessage(entry, nil), fibaro:getName(tonumber(GEA.portables[i]))) mais où, comment, ... insérer le script Pushbullet ?
-
le principe de l'association est en effet qu'on na pas besoin de la box pour que ça fonctionne. Maintenant, que cela prenne plus de temps quand elle est éteint, ce n'est ps cool. La seule explication que je voit est que le FGK essaie d'atteindre le WP. Quand la box est allumé, le FGK passe par la box pour la communication Z-Wave, car ce serait le chemin le plus rapide. Quand la box est éteinte, ça ne fonctionne plus, et donc il essaye d'autres chemins. Note que au plus tu auras de modules 220V (WP, FGS, FGD, ...) au meilleur sera ton réseau z-Wave, et donc le associations. Est-ce que ton FGK est loin de ton WP ? L'idéal serait qu'ils soient en communication directe. Je te dis tout ça, mais je n'ai aucune expérience, car je n'ai aucune association de définie chez moi
-
tout est expliqué en page 2 du manuel du FGK, §IV Associtation. Ill faut aller dans les paramètres avancé du FGK, t cliquer sur Association. Tu dois attribuer ton WP au groupe 1. ! le délais pour prendre en compte la définition de cette association détend du wakeup Time du FGK, Pour aller plus vite, réveille-le
-
Besoin daide Fgs 223 Et Radiateur Avec Fil Pilote
jojo a répondu à un(e) sujet de Pascal Gauthier dans Support
le FGS-223 ne pourra pas commander des fils pilote. Il est fait pour pouvoir contrôler 2 appareils électrique 220V (ex lampe éclairage) et de mesurer la puissance absorbée par ces appareils. Pour commander du fil pilote, tu dois prendre un Quibino. Pour l'inclusion, tu alimentes juste le module et fait son inclusion proche (< 3m) de la box -
je suis content de passer en revue tous les posts non encore lus. Heureusement que j'ai vu celui-ci ! Merci
-
Première info : Avec une HC2, il y a moyen de récupérer le backup d'une box à l'autre, sans devoir tout refaire. Ensuite, s'il faut tout refaire, normalement tu peux réinclure tes modules (FG, FGD, ...) sans devoir ouvrir tes interrupteurs (regarde la doc des modules). Depuis quelle version souhaites-tu faire ton upgrade ? Est-ce ton premier upgrade, ou bien en as-tu déjà fait d'autres avec succès ?
-
pou 1 FGS, je coprends l'invrse de allumé = éteint et l'inverse de éteint = allumé. Mis our un dimer, l'inverse de 20%, c'est quoi selon toi ?
-
dans la doc, je ne vois pas de spécification sur l'ampérage des entrées analogiques. De toute façon 18 mA, c'est rien du tout, et donc "il peut làcontre". Par contre, il faut que tes capteurs renvoie du 0-10V